Overview

The Advisory Council for the Elimination of Tuberculosis shall provide advice and recommendations regarding the elimination of tuberculosis to the Secretary, Department of Health and Human Services (HHS); the Assistant Secretary for Health; and the Director,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(ÐÇ¿ÕÓéÀÖ¹ÙÍø). The Council shall make recommendations regarding policies, strategies, objectives, and priorities; address the development and application of new technologies; provide guidance and review on ÐÇ¿ÕÓéÀÖ¹ÙÍø’s Tuberculosis Prevention Research portfolio and program priorities; and review the extent to which progress has been made toward eliminating tuberculosis.
